19 inch Carrera Sport size discrepancy?

I have been looking at the 19 inch 10 spoke Carrera Sport wheels for the 2005-20008 Boxster/Cayman models and noticed that the rear tire size is noted at 10 inches but is larger for the 997. However, I was checking the specs for this wheel on the Porsche website car configurator for the 987.2 models and it lists these wheels and being 11.5 inches wide for the rears?? Does anyone think this is incorrect or do the 987.2 models have larger wheel wells or differents offset to accomodate the wider wheel?

For the Boxster/Cayman, for the years you specify, the fronts are 8.5" and the rears are 9.5". The only exception is the rear for the Carrera Sport, which is 10".

I can't speak to the size for the 997, but it wouldn't surprise me if it was a bit larger. In fact, I think I recall hearing something along those lines.

Likewise for the 987.2, I can't speak for them, but 11.5 seems out of whack. A similar mistake was made in the 2005-2008 timeframe, where the Carrera Sport were listed as 11" or 11.5" or something, when they are really 10". I think what may be happening is the 11.5" size might be for the 997, mistakenly showing up on the Cayman.

This is a mistake on the configurator... the Carrera Sport wheels for the 987.2 models are 10" wide - just like the 987.1.
